Under no circumstances can we allow conflict on the Korean Peninsula, Chinese Vice President Wang Qishan said at the St. Petersburg International Economic Forum on Friday.
Wang made the remarks one day after US President Donald Trump canceled his planned summit with leader of the Democratic People's Republic of Korea (DPRK) Kim Jong Un in Singapore on June 12.
The Chinese vice president stressed that security on the Korean Peninsula touches on China's core interests.
